Do we need Google Goggles?
According to Wikipedia,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is the process of improving the visibility of a web site or a web page in search engines via natural or organic search results. Until recently, this search included words, phrases and sometimes images. However, mobile users have taken this search to another level. Users will soon be able to search for items not by entering the word or phrase that connects to the webpage, but with an image of the item we are looking for. For example, if you are visiting a tourist attraction and see something new that you cannot guess, just take a photo of the item to search instantly and find all the stores in that area that sells this item. You need not even know its name. This type of searching is called, as you may have guessed, "photo based searching". By just snapping a photo, you can use photo-based searching to find DVDs, landmarks, books, contact information for people, similar artwork, businesses, products, etc. To make this search work, Google has created an image database which contains the images of details including name, photos, logos, etc so that every item is easily recognizable. Each image is compared with this database and within seconds, Google can, along with its collaboration with GPS and compass functionality, get you the item you are looking for. Using live data, Google's Goggles can also search for any location if you point your mobile phone to it. You may be looking for a landmark or a business and if you just point your mobile device to the location, you can get a whole lot of information about the location. This may help ideally when travelling and we want to know more about a landmark or landscape. Google Engineers are working to improve the results of Goggles in the areas of plants, animals, cars, food, etc. These trials are just a small probe into the powers of visual search optimization technology. Google has taken steps to prevent privacy concerns of the users. Currently, there are two options: One which discards all images immediately. The other allows users to save them in searchable history for further use. Google may keep it separate from personal data so that it is not traceable to the original user. However, the IP address of the user and their Google account details may be retained for up to five weeks.
